GKN Posted March 13, 2024 Posted March 13, 2024 Hello, I'm not very familiar with AFP. I want to ask you something. After selection with the "Selection Brush Tool", when I copy-paste, it has a soft edge. But this is not possible with the "Flood Selection Tool". How can I copy-paste a soft edge with the "Flood Selection Tool"? Note: I need to use the "Flood Selection Tool" for this.
markw Posted March 13, 2024 Posted March 13, 2024 If you activate ‘Antialias’ in the Context toolbar for the Flood Selection tool before making your selection dose that help you get your desired result?
